Foreclosure Specialist Jobs in Idaho

A Foreclosure Specialist is a key professional in the banking industry who oversees the foreclosure process. They manage and process foreclosure cases, coordinate with legal teams and other involved parties, conduct property appraisals, and communicate with clients to resolve delinquent accounts. Their main goal is to minimize loss for the bank by ensuring all foreclosure procedures are complied with, including legal requirements and internal policies. Foreclosure Specialists may also play a crucial role in loss mitigation, trying to work out agreements between borrowers and the bank to avoid foreclosures.

Essential skills for a Foreclosure Specialist include strong knowledge of foreclosure laws and real estate procedures, high attention to detail, excellent communication, and negotiation abilities. These professionals should be certified in foreclosure or have a related qualification like a degree in Business or Finance. Prior to becoming a Foreclosure Specialist, an individual may have roles such as Loan Processor, Loss Mitigation Specialist, or Real Estate Paralegal, all of which provide relevant experience and knowledge in real estate, law, and financial processes.

Highest Education Level

Foreclosure Specialists in Idaho offer the following education background
Bachelor's Degree
36.6%
High School or GED
21.2%
Master's Degree
12.9%
Vocational Degree or Certification
11.8%
Associate's Degree
11.6%
Some College
3.4%
Doctorate Degree
2.0%
Some High School
0.4%
